Wolfgang Bauer (journalist)

Wolfgang Bauer (born 1970) is a German journalist and reporter for Die Zeit, who has won many prizes including the Prix Bayeux Calvados for War Correspondents.

He has worked in the Arab world for many years, including in war zones in Syria and Libya.
